Indian retail investors are turning away from equities and towards fixed deposit rates due to the high-interest rate environment, according to the co-founder and CEO of online brokerage Zerodha, Nithin Kamath. Despite markets hitting all-time highs, Kamath said the optimism wasn’t leading to increased retail interest. “Most retail investors question whether taking the added equity risk is worthwhile when govt bonds and FDs yield 7% plus”, Kamath added. The comments come after six consecutive rate hikes last year by the Central Bank.
